What celestial body is made up of helium and hydrogen and goes through nuclear fusion?

The celestial body made up primarily of helium and hydrogen that undergoes nuclear fusion is a star. In the core of a star, hydrogen atoms fuse to form helium, releasing vast amounts of energy in the process. This energy powers the star and produces light and heat, allowing it to shine in the night sky. The Sun is the closest example of such a star.


A very light inert gas named after the Greek god of the sun?

Helium is the inert gas named after the Greek god of the sun, Helios. It is the second lightest element on the periodic table and is commonly used in balloons, blimps, and as a cooling agent in various applications.

What is a large celestial body that is composed of gas and emits lugjt?

A large celestial body composed of gas that emits light is a star. Stars, like our Sun, are primarily made up of hydrogen and helium and produce energy through nuclear fusion in their cores, which generates light and heat. They vary in size, temperature, and brightness, and are fundamental components of galaxies.

What is the element helium named after?

The element 'helium' is named after 'Helios' (the sun) as the element was first found in the sun. 25 years later is was then found on earth.
